Eclipse安装checkstyle插件
2015-04-18 18:38
387 查看
什么是checkstyle
CheckStyle是SourceForge下的一个项目,提供了一个帮助J***A开发人员遵守某些编码规范的工具。它能够自动化代码规范检查过程,从而使得开发人员从这项重要,但是枯燥的任务中解脱出来。
CheckStyle检验的主要内容
·Javadoc注释
·命名约定
·标题
·Import语句
·体积大小
·空白
·修饰符
·块
·代码问题
·类设计
·混合检查(包活一些有用的比如非必须的System.out和printstackTrace)
从上面可以看出,CheckStyle提供了大部分功能都是对于代码规范的检查,而没有提供象PMD和Jalopy那么多的增强代码质量和修改代码的功能。但是,对于团队开发,尤其是强调代码规范的公司来说,它的功能已经足够强大。
转自 http://www.oschina.net/p/checkstyle/
Eclipse插件安装
1. 明确需要安装的版本
不同的eclipse(MyEclipse是基于eclipse进行扩展的)能够安装的插件版本是不同,以下是checkstyle对eclipse不同版本的支持(checkstyle最新版为5.6
)
由于项目组统一使用MyEclipse6.5(eclipse3.2),所以使用4.4.2版本。由于updatesitehttp://eclipse-cs.sourceforge.net/update不能访问(5.6的updatesite
http://sourceforge.net/projects/eclipse-cs/files/updatesite/5.6.0/ 可用),因此只能使用先下安装的方式:
(PS:如何获取插件的在线安装地址,首选的网上查找,当网上资料较少或不准确时,可以通过下载插件时附带的site.xml中获取,如下图
)
2. 安装
相对直接将features和plugins复制到eclipse安装目录下的“暴力”安装,个人更倾向link方式安装:
1) 将插件解压到到文件夹,格式需要满足:**/插件名称/eclipse/,如:
2) 在eclipse安装目录下找到link文件夹,插件名称.link文件(名称无强制,为了方便区分插件,以插件名称命名),内容如下:
?
3) 重启eclipse,建议添加-clean重加载插件(eclipse.ini中通常已经使用该命令)
4 ) 观察Properties选项,观察存在CheckStyle目录,若存在,证明安装成功。
简单使用
开启eclipse/MyEclipse在需要进行验证的工程上点击右键-》Properties,在CheckStyle选项卡中勾选“Checkstyle active for this project”,等待工程编译完成。
CheckStyle是SourceForge下的一个项目,提供了一个帮助J***A开发人员遵守某些编码规范的工具。它能够自动化代码规范检查过程,从而使得开发人员从这项重要,但是枯燥的任务中解脱出来。
CheckStyle检验的主要内容
·Javadoc注释
·命名约定
·标题
·Import语句
·体积大小
·空白
·修饰符
·块
·代码问题
·类设计
·混合检查(包活一些有用的比如非必须的System.out和printstackTrace)
从上面可以看出,CheckStyle提供了大部分功能都是对于代码规范的检查,而没有提供象PMD和Jalopy那么多的增强代码质量和修改代码的功能。但是,对于团队开发,尤其是强调代码规范的公司来说,它的功能已经足够强大。
转自 http://www.oschina.net/p/checkstyle/
Eclipse插件安装
1. 明确需要安装的版本
不同的eclipse(MyEclipse是基于eclipse进行扩展的)能够安装的插件版本是不同,以下是checkstyle对eclipse不同版本的支持(checkstyle最新版为5.6
)
Checkstyle | 发布日期 | Eclipse3.1 | Eclipse3.2 | Eclipse3.3 | Eclipse3.4 |
Checkstyle 4.0.1 | 2005-12-15 | OK | OK | OK | OK |
Checkstyle 4.1.1 | 2006-08-13 | OK | OK | OK | OK |
Checkstyle 4.2.1 | 2007-01-07 | OK | OK | OK | OK |
Checkstyle 4.3.3 | 2007-10-30 | OK | OK | OK | OK |
Checkstyle 4.4.2 | 2008-06-25 | × | OK | OK | OK |
后续版本资料未找到 |
http://sourceforge.net/projects/eclipse-cs/files/updatesite/5.6.0/ 可用),因此只能使用先下安装的方式:
(PS:如何获取插件的在线安装地址,首选的网上查找,当网上资料较少或不准确时,可以通过下载插件时附带的site.xml中获取,如下图
)
2. 安装
相对直接将features和plugins复制到eclipse安装目录下的“暴力”安装,个人更倾向link方式安装:
1) 将插件解压到到文件夹,格式需要满足:**/插件名称/eclipse/,如:
2) 在eclipse安装目录下找到link文件夹,插件名称.link文件(名称无强制,为了方便区分插件,以插件名称命名),内容如下:
?
3) 重启eclipse,建议添加-clean重加载插件(eclipse.ini中通常已经使用该命令)
4 ) 观察Properties选项,观察存在CheckStyle目录,若存在,证明安装成功。
简单使用
开启eclipse/MyEclipse在需要进行验证的工程上点击右键-》Properties,在CheckStyle选项卡中勾选“Checkstyle active for this project”,等待工程编译完成。
相关文章推荐
- Eclipse插件CheckStyle安装使用
- 在MyEclipse8.0上安装Checkstyle插件报“missing bundle org.eclipse.core.net”错误
- eclipse安装插件checkstyle
- eclipse安装插件checkstyle
- eclipse插件之Findbugs、Checkstyle、PMD安装及使用
- 【eclipse】eclipse插件之Findbugs、Checkstyle、PMD安装及使用
- Eclipse插件checkstyle安装使用
- link方式安装eclipse插件checkstyle
- Eclipse4.2.0安装插件checkstyle
- eclipse插件的安装方式,例如checkstyle插件
- MeEclipse8.6插件手动安装--checkStyle
- Eclipse插件checkstyle安装使用
- Eclipse插件CheckStyle安装以及使用
- Eclipse 安装checkstyle插件
- Eclipse checkstyle插件的安装使用方法
- Eclipse插件CheckStyle安装以及使用
- Eclipse插件checkstyle安装使用
- CheckStyle插件在eclipse中的安装及配置
- Eclipse编译器之 Checkstyle插件安装及使用